# MCP Azure DevOps Server - Recent Improvements Summary
## Issues Addressed
### ✅ MAJOR ISSUE RESOLVED: Wiki Management Problems
**Problem**: Wiki operations were very difficult, updates consistently failed, navigation was poor, and nested page handling didn't work. This was causing "major complaints" and preventing effective use of Azure DevOps wiki.
**Root Causes Found & Fixed**:
1. **Critical ETag Bug**: The server was using `page.e_tag` instead of `page.eTag` (camelCase) when updating wiki pages. Azure DevOps API uses camelCase, causing all updates to fail with 500 errors because version parameter was None.
2. **Missing Navigation Tools**: The client had 10+ sophisticated wiki helper methods, but only 3 were exposed as MCP tools, severely limiting navigation capabilities.
**Solutions Implemented**:
- ✅ Fixed ETag bug in `update_wiki_page` and `update_wiki_page_safe` methods

### ✅ MINOR ISSUE RESOLVED: Work Item Status Updates
**Problem**: LLMs were guessing work item statuses, but organizations have customized work item types and states, leading to failed updates.
**Solutions Implemented**:
- ✅ Added 4 new work item metadata discovery MCP tools:
- `get_work_item_types` - List all available work item types in a project
- `get_work_item_states` - Get all possible states for a specific work item type
- `get_work_item_fields` - Get all available fields with metadata (read-only, type info, etc.)
- `get_work_item_transitions` - Get valid state transitions from current state
- ✅ LLMs can now discover proper statuses and make informed decisions instead of guessing
